About This Food Place

Joyful Cantonese Restaurant 喜粤农家菜 is a welcoming Chinese restaurant located in Staten Island, NY, offering a flavorful taste of Cantonese cuisine. This casual dining spot is known for serving local specialties alongside a diverse menu featuring comfort food, healthy options, and selections suitable for vegan and vegetarian diners. Guests can enjoy a balanced mix of small plates and hearty dishes designed to satisfy a variety of palates.

With a rating of 3.9 based on 147 reviews, the restaurant provides service options including dine-in, takeout, delivery, and curbside pickup. The atmosphere suits family gatherings, solo dining, and casual meals alike. Accessibility is thoughtfully addressed with wheelchair-friendly parking, restrooms, and seating, making it a convenient choice for all visitors.

J W 2 month ago

"Hands down one of the best and most reasonably priced Chinese restaurant in all of Staten Island. Their lunch menu is undeniably the best bang with your buck, with a complimentary heartwarming abalone soup! The portion and quality of their lunch menu items is top-notch, and you will for sure be full and satisfied! For their lunch special, get their salt and pepper pork chop, for it was perfectly crispy and extremely tender; by far one of the best I ever had. For dinner, I cannot recommend their beef short ribs enough, as well as their lobster stir fried vermicelli; the beef short ribs were so tender and juicy, meanwhile their lobster stir fried vermicelli had such strong wok aroma, or as we call it in Cantonese, wok hay. Overall, we have extremely high hopes for Joyful and cannot wait to come back for more delicious meals! Give them a shot and I promise you won't regret it! Thank you for reading and best of luck! Eugenia Tsui 3 month ago

"They just opened today so it is a bit chaotic but overall the food is pretty good, on par with what you would get in Brooklyn, Flushing, and Manhattan chinatowns. Their Fried Dough “you tiao” is one of the best I’ve had outside of Taiwan though. I hope they can continue to improve their food and service and not go downhill as many new places tend to do. My two complaints were: My rice rolls did not come with any sauce. Thankfully I can make sauce myself at home. The lady who took our order said 10-15 minutes so we paid first, I took my mom home before returning, 20 min or so endeavor and when I got back, I still had to wait and they forgot I paid already. (They need a system or stamp to show order is paid). Edit: day 2, I called ahead for order, was told 10-15 minutes and now it has been 45 minutes…still no food. I only ordered 3 rice rolls, 2 fried dough sticks, 1lb roast park, and congee…. I witnessed a guy take 15 minutes to get the bill, a whole table sat and waited 10 minutes before walking out without ordering due to the wait. This is not good… despite how good the food is, this is abysmal service. 2nd update. 70 minutes later I have no food. They never even made it. This is stupid. I sat in their store waiting for 60+ minutes watching other foods being made. I could’ve gone to brooklyn and back, finished eating, done my dishes in all this time. I took a seat as instructed and apparently the same guy who told me to sit and wait… ended up voiding my order sometime during the 70 minutes of waiting in their store. Why? They thought I left. I was sitting in front of them the whole time. Never moved. Had even checked 30 minutes in and they said almost done. when I finally left, the guy who waited 15 minutes to get his bill… his table was never cleaned by the time I left… so it was left dirty for over 45 minutes. 2025 update: It may be under new ownership now because all the staff are different, seems like a really seasoned restaurant crew who are competent, friendly, and very efficient. The food is also super delicious, on par with brooklyn chinatowns. True Cantonese flavors and styles."
